    So back to hardware. I had emailed QIDI on Wednesday last week, then again on Saturday with no response. (I hope that is atypical?) I saw Emily's email address late in the thread on Sunday and tried sending an email to her as well. She responded after I had placed my order with Amazon. I had been asking about the product upgrade level being shipped from Amazon vs direct from QIDI. She stated: "Does the amazon can cancel the order or not? Because I can not make sure you can receive the 10mm rod because we are different departments. But if you order on the ebay which can send from China, I can make sure you can receive the newest one." Unfortunately, by then Amazon was past the cancellation cutoff. So I will see what arrives on the doorstep. (Fingers, toes, eyes etc. all crossed.)

    I've also ordered the Maghold model A build plate and an extra flexible steel plate with Ultem, also thru Amazon. Although Amazon's prices for the Maghold hardware were slightly higher, the lower shipping costs ordering through Amazon offset the higher shipping costs through 3dPrinterMods.     Been playing around with ideas for my printer build.
    The more I look at Core XY style machines the more I think it would be better for the larger build volume I am wanting.
    But why are all the Z axis gantry's on every single Core XY machine a full square? Seems like a waste of material and a good deal of extra weight.

    Lets assume we are using V-rail and premade wheel plates from that OpenBuilds site (I do plan on using the V-rail for my build). If done properly I don't see ya getting enough extra stability using 4 rail for that gantry than using 2 rails. You could even still do a 4 screw setup for z axis, as seems to be the standard on most Core XY machines I can find.
